Purbaya to report export value manipulation to President Prabowo
Image: ANTARA_ID

Jakarta (ANTARA) – Finance Minister Purbaya Yudhi Sadewa is prepared to report findings of manipulation of export-import trade document values (trade misinvoicing) to President Prabowo Subianto at a limited meeting at the Presidential Palace Complex, Jakarta, on Thursday.

Purbaya said they checked three shipments from ten randomly selected companies. The companies operate in the palm oil sector (crude palm oil/CPO).

‘Mereka kelihatan sekali melakukan manipulasi harga ekspor ke Amerika Serikat,’ Purbaya said.

Although he could not name the ten companies, Purbaya gave an example of the trade invoice manipulation carried out by one of the companies. For example, one company recorded an export price of 2.6 million US dollars, while the price paid by the importer in the United States was 4.2 million US dollars.

The government has formed PT Danantara Sumberdaya Indonesia (DSI) as a Special Export State-Owned Enterprise to increase national revenue.

This export body regulates governance policies for the export of natural resource commodities (SDA) that will benefit the state, because it can curb practices of recording export values lower than actual (under-invoicing) which have long caused revenue leakage.

The establishment of DSI itself stems from government findings related to alleged under-invoicing and transfer pricing in the export of SDA commodities.

ANTARA’s data indicates that transfer pricing in the export of natural resource commodities is the practice of setting transaction prices between companies within the same group or with affiliate ties, particularly in selling commodities abroad.

As a result, large profits are recorded abroad and Indonesian profits appear small, while taxes and royalties received by Indonesia become lower.

In the context of exporting natural resource commodities, trader companies are intermediary trading firms whose main task is to buy commodities from producers and resell them to other buyers, usually to international markets.
